Samsung Galaxy S5 Could be Unveiled at London Event In Mid-March

January 13, 2014 by Ian Kersey - Leave a Comment

Share on Twitter Share on Facebook ( 0 shares )

All eyes are on the Samsung Galaxy S5, Sammy’s next flagship that is believed to pack 3GB of RAM and come in two flavors, aluminum and plastic. The device could be announced in mid-March in London according to a new rumor.

The mid-march release date lines up with Samsung’s previous unveiling of Galaxy S devices, and comes from an Italian journalist citing “souces familiar with the matter.” Rumors pertaining to the GS5’s release have pinned the device with a January or March release, until last week when a Samsung Executive all but confirmed that the Galaxy S5 would be unveiled in mid to late March.

The exact launch date of the Samsung Galaxy S5 is still unknown, we’ll keep you updated as more details emerge.
